The Fangover

par Erin McCarthy, Kathy Love

Séries: The Impalers (1)

MembresCritiquesPopularitéÉvaluation moyenneDiscussions
363685,178 (3.35)Aucun
When rock-god vampire Johnny Malone commits suicide, the rest of The Impalers gather for an Irish wake and jam session to send their bandmate off in style. But alcohol-laced blood and grief make for one hell of a combination . . . When her brother, Johnny, dies, Stella Malone's grief lands her in the buff arms of The Impalers' bass player. While her tryst with Wyatt had some serious bite, Stella isn't looking for a relationship, especially after a tipsy argument leads to her getting stuck in bat form at the wake. The rest of the hungover Impalers are in no shape to help her, meaning that Stella's one night stand is the only one who can help her figure out what really happened last night. Only Wyatt doesn't have a clue what happened last night, either, nor does he know that Stella is the bat currently dive-bombing his head. But he does have her purse and that has to be a start, right? Or not. On the other hand, there is a priest passed out in the bathtub and an alcoholic parrot squawking about a chapel of love . . . Which might explain the ring on Berto Cortez's finger. How did a night of rock 'n' roll debauchery result in him turning sexy washboard player Katie Lambert into a vampire and then marrying her? He wouldn't. He couldn't. But he can't quite remember, exactly. Which means these four friends turned amnesiac couples have only one choice- hit the famed Bourbon Street for some answers . . .… (plus d'informations)

We start off and a group of vampires don't remember the night before. One has gotten married to a newly made vampire and another finally admits to his feelings for his band manager. Also there was apparent suicide of one of the band mates at the start of the book. Was an ok book, read about like a mystery with some hilarious moments and graphic sexual escapes thrown in. ( )

This paranormal romance had a pretty entertaining plot setup and started right off steamy but there was not much action in the story. I do like when the male pursues the female and two love interests was nice. When Stella's brother dies, Wyatt says he'll be there for her and Katie has turned vampire so Cort helps her adjust.

Our Review, by LITERAL ADDICTION's Pack Alpha - Michelle L. Olson:

I've been excited for this release since the last time that LITERAL ADDICTION hosted Kathy Love and then Erin McCarthy separately for Author Events and we chatted about it a bit in the Live chat with Erin.

I jumped on it the minute it was auto-delivered to my Kindle and spent the night laughing, shaking my head with a smile and ultimately loving the light-heartedness and cohesiveness of the tale.

As the intro states, Kathy and Erin each took a different couple and wrote their tales and then sat down and worked out the timeline and chapter layout. When all was said and done, what they ended up with was a Paranormal Hangover/Bridesmaids spoof with lots of humor and mystery, revolving around some truly lovable characters and a wonderful setting, all wrapped up with 2 unique love stories and some fun surprises.

All in all, it was sex, blood, & rock-n-roll and I found myself asking "What more could you want?", then answering with: "Maybe an alcoholic parrot singing Barry White, a priest in a bathtub, a curiously missing fang, a couple of wedding rings, a newly made vampire, & an Elvis cookie jar!?"

The Fangover was entertainment that only Erin McCarthy & Kathy Love could provide! It had lots of laughs, red-hot romance, baffling intrigue & surprise and was truly a mood-lifting read.

LITERAL ADDICTION gives The Fangover 4 Skulls. ( )
